White vinegar, a natural and effective product against aphids

To get rid of aphids in your garden, you can choose to use store-bought repellents or insecticides. However, these synthetics are harmful to animals and other insects, especially bees. They can also be toxic to soil.

Vinegar is therefore a better option. This product is not non-toxic and biodegradable, that is to say that it does not leave residues in the soil. He is very effective against all aphidswhether black, pink or green aphids.

Alcohol vinegar is, moreover, much less expensive than commercial products, since you can get them in all specialized stores and supermarkets at a price of less than one euro per litre.

How to use white vinegar against aphids?

You can get rid of aphids in your garden quickly and easily with a recipe that only involves water and vinegar. Mix in a bucket or any other container two to three tablespoons of white vinegar with a liter of water. Stir vigorously and pour the solution into a spray bottle.

All you have to do is identify the places infested by aphids. Plants attacked by aphids are easy to recognize, since their leaves curl up and become deformed. Aphids attack only in spring and summer and are completely absent in winter.

Spray the water and vinegar solution on all infested plants and around them to prevent aphids from proliferating on neighboring plants. You can apply this remedy once in the morning and once in the evening for as many days as necessary to control aphids.

take care of treat only early in the morning or late in the evening and to avoid applying vinegar in the middle of the day, when the plants are exposed to the sun, which could burn them.

Also, avoid putting too much vinegar in your solution, which could be toxic to your plants.
